Jinx's chompers do magic damage and is her only AP scaling skill.
Gnar's w procs in Mini form do % hp magic damage and is his only magic damage skill (his ult in Mega form scales with some AP but does physical damage).
Reksai burrowed Q does magic damage and scales with AP but none of her other skills do.
Kalista's soulbound w procs do % hp magic damage.
There's a reason champions have both physical and magic damage abilities. It's so the enemy team doesn't stack resists to make you completely useless as well as makes it so you don't deal stupid damage because everything scales with one form of damage. I'm not sure why you decided to compare riven to Yasuo, they are not the same and their kits function differently. With that out of the way the reason I think it has an ap ratios is the bonus damage amp mixed with the cooldown of the ability. So he gets a 50% base damage bump after two casts of his e. At level five this ability is doing 150 damage so with the stacking amp it does 225. At level five the cooldown for this ability Is. 01 of a second on a targeted ability. In otherwords it is the lowest cd ability in the game(I think) that can't be dodged, that deals more damage(up to 50%) the more you use it.. See where this is going? So let's make an applicable scenario. Riot just removed his ap ratios and put a .5 ad ratio cause riven and reasons. Now Yasuo decides to max his e first and at level 7 has a Dorans and a bf. He has roughly 135-150 ad at the moment. So right now,level 7 Yasuo is doing 300 damage with a targeted ability that is never on cd(.01) and he can keep his stacks up on minions and cast that ability on you every 6 seconds. So now you think, oh well if he dashes to you that's your chance to trade right? Well it's hard to trade when he combos it with sweeping blade and your knocked up. Oh but I have a long range spell after I land and he has already dashed away on two minions, now is my chance. Nope windwalled that shIt. Literally two rotations of that so early in the game is death for his opponent. It would be oppressive as fuck with the way his kit, and that spell is designed.
